[龙蒿精油化学成分的研究]

[Studies on the chemical constituents of the essential oil of Artemisia dracunculus].

作者信息

Zhang Yan, Zhang Ji, Yao Jian, Yang Yong-Li, Wang Lai, Dong Li-Na

机构信息

Department of Biology and Chemistry, Kashi Normal College, Kashi 844007, China.

出版信息

Zhongguo Zhong Yao Za Zhi. 2005 Apr;30(8):594-6.

PMID:16011283
Abstract

OBJECTIVE

To analyse the chemical constituents of Artemisia dracunculus.

METHOD

The essential oil from A. dracunculus was extracted by steam distillation and the chemical constituents were analysed by capillary GC-MS method. The relative content of each component was calculated by area normalization.

RESULT

36 peaks were separated and all of them were identified. The main chemical components were 3,7-dimethyl-1,3,7-octatriene (38.43%), 1S-alpha-pinene (36.96%), 1-methoxy-4-(2-Propenyl)-benzene (8.57%), limonene (6.33%), 1R-alpha-pinene (3.40%), etc.

CONCLUSION

The study provided solid and scientific proof for the further exploitation and utilization of A. dracunculus.

摘要

目的

分析龙蒿的化学成分。

方法

采用水蒸气蒸馏法提取龙蒿挥发油,并用毛细管气相色谱-质谱联用法分析其化学成分。各组分的相对含量采用面积归一化法计算。

结果

分离出36个峰并对其进行了鉴定。主要化学成分有3,7-二甲基-1,3,7-辛三烯(38.43%)、1S-α-蒎烯(36.96%)、1-甲氧基-4-(2-丙烯基)-苯(8.57%)、柠檬烯(6.33%)、1R-α-蒎烯(3.40%)等。

结论

该研究为龙蒿的进一步开发利用提供了可靠的科学依据。
